Hello,

I am working on locking down a computer lab and wanted to remove the "My Computer" Icon from the desktops. The lab is not on a domain and I am using XP Home Edition on them. I have looked in the MMC snap in Locoal Computer Policy - user configuration - Administrative Template - desktop Template but the option is not there. Do I have to do this by modifying the registry? If so How?

Also the reason I am in user configuration and not computer configuration is because I want the administrative account to still have all rights after im done like in aticle ID 293655 on technet

XP Home Edition does not have Group Policy installed, you only have that in the XP Pro version.

Remove My Computer icon from the desktop
HKEY_CURRENT_USER\Software\Microsoft\Windows\CurrentVersion\Policies\NonEnum
DWORD: {20D04FE0-3AEA-1069-A2D8-08002B30309D} = 1
